DEERFIELD BEACH, Fla., and SAN DIEGO, Sept. 25 /PRNewswire/ -- Myxer, the company that radically simplifies mobile content delivery, today announced its acceptance of $6.5 million in equity financing. The investment was led by Harris Preston & Partners and included participation from Morgenthau Venture Partners and existing investor New World Angels.

The announcement comes as Myxer unveils "Mobilized by Myxer(TM)" at the DEMOfall '07 conference. DEMO has a long-established reputation for identifying and presenting to an elite audience the products most likely to have a significant impact on the marketplace and market trends in the coming year. Mobilized by Myxer enables content owners to create and deliver mobile content with drag and drop simplicity right from their existing website. In addition to sending individual items to a mobile phone, Mobilized by Myxer automatically creates a custom mobile download storefront for the content owner.

Myxer will use the proceeds of the investment to further fuel its recent traffic explosion, scale and enhance its mobile content delivery platform and expand its world-class technical team. The company will also be increasing its marketing, partnering, and advertising sales efforts to accelerate its aggressive revenue and profitability targets. The investment is confirmation of the company's growing influence and leadership in the mobile industry, and signals investor confidence in the company's aggressive revenue and profitability targets.

Going forward, Myxer's board of directors will be comprised of Scott Kinnear, CEO and president; Myk Willis, founder and CTO; Ron Harris of Harris Preston; and Jon Cole of New World Angels.

"Having successfully developed and launched Myxer, this new investment enables us to continue our unprecedented growth and invest in building out a team that can effectively take advantage of the vast opportunities in front of us," said Scott Kinnear, president and CEO of Myxer. "We are also very fortunate to add these key members to our board and advisory panel. They bring a wealth of experience that complements the strengths of our existing team very well."

"Myxer is one of the most exciting companies in the industry today, and our investment clearly reflects their accomplishments to date and their excellent prospects for the future," said Ron Harris, managing director of Harris Preston & Partners LLC. "Myxer has all the right ingredients for success: a great team, great products and a huge and fast growing market."

About Myxer(TM)

Myxer simplifies the delivery of content to mobile devices. Whether professional or user-generated, Myxer makes the process of delivering ringtones, images, full-track audio, video and more to the mobile marketplace incredibly quick and easy, regardless of the carrier or device being targeted. Myxer's popular MyxerTones website is quickly growing to be the most visited online destination for making and sharing mobile content, with over 2.5 million users who are downloading more than 6 million pieces of mobile content each month. The Myxer platform also offers partner API's for easy integration with existing content websites interested in expanding their reach to the mobile market.
